About the Role
Under close supervision from industry professionals, this position undertakes a competency-based traineeship to develop a range of skills in business and Resource Recovery functions through formal and on-the-job learning activities. This position will assist with data entry, system use, customer enquiries and reporting, while learning how to work with software systems, maintain accurate records and assist with compliance and administration tasks.
This position will complete a 1-year Certificate III in Business online through TAFE Queensland. For more information on the qualification through TAFE, please follow the below link;
Certificate III in Business | TAFE Queensland
This position will commence in February
